Purview of a Team Lead (06 month FTC)
Team Lead, Operations is responsible for managing a team and facilitating flow of information across multiple stakeholders to resolve any potential issues that impact customer experience/ business continuity.
The candidate should have a basic understanding of the logistics space and should be able to communicate clearly in the written and oral form.
She/he should be able to come up with process improvements drive them through completion.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to
Managing a shift, constantly identifying opportunities to improve team performance and owning associated change management.
· Developing and/or referring to performance metrics to drive team performance and business results.
· Identifying the business impact of trends and making data backed decisions.
· Communicating with external customers (Carriers, Vendors/Suppliers) and internal customers (Finance, Ops Excellence, Fulfillment Centers)
· Escalating problems or variances in the information and data to the relevant owners and following through on resolutions.
· Ability to pull data from numerous databases (using Excel, Access, SQL and/or other data management systems) and to perform ad hoc reporting and analysis, as needed, is a plus.

About Company

Amazon is a multinational technology and e-commerce company foun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994. Initially focused on selling books online, it quickly expanded into a broad range of products and services, including electronics, cloud computing (via Amazon Web Services), streaming, and artificial intelligence. Amazon has revolutionized online shopping with fast delivery, personalized recommendations, and a subscription service called Amazon Prime. It is one of the world's largest and most valuable companies, with a significant impact on retail, technology, and logistics.
